File Number: 18202 Final Action Date: 10/9/2025
A RESOLUTION OF THE MIAMI CITY COMMISSION AUTHORIZING THE
DIRECTOR OF FINANCE TO PAY ALBERT STEVE SANDLIN AND ANDREW
BIESS, WITHOUT ADMISSION OF LIABILITY, THE TOTAL SUM OF
$45,000.00 ($22,500.00 PER PLAINTIFF), IN FULL AND COMPLETE
SETTLEMENT OF ANY AND ALL CLAIMS AND DEMANDS, EXCLUDING ALL
CLAIMS FOR ATTORNEYS' FEES AND COSTS, AGAINST THE CITY OF
MIAMI ("CITY") AND ITS OFFICERS, AGENTS, AND EMPLOYEES IN THE
CASE STYLED ALBERT STEVE SANDLIN AND ANDREW BIESS V. CITY OF
MIAMI, PENDING IN THE UNITED STATES DISTRICT COURT FOR THE
SOUTHERN DISTRICT OF FLORIDA, CASE NO. 1:25-CV-22310-MD, UPON
THE EXECUTION OF A GENERAL RELEASE OF ALL CLAIMS AND
DEMANDS BROUGHT UNDER 42 U.S.C. § 1983 AND STATE LAW PENDING
IN FEDERAL COURT AND A DISMISSAL OF THE CITY AND ITS OFFICERS,
AGENTS, AND EMPLOYEES WITH PREJUDICE; ALLOCATING FUNDS FROM
ACCOUNT NO. 50001.301001.545010.0000.00000.
WHEREAS, Albert Steve Sandlin and Andrew Biess, were arrested pursuant to Section
37-6 of the Code of the City of Miami, Florida, as amended ("City Code"), titled "Aggressive or
Obstructive Panhandling Ordinance"; and
WHEREAS, Albert Steve Sandlin and Andrew Biess and the City of Miami ("City"), are
engaged in litigation in United States District Court in the Southern District of Florida, Case No.:
1:25-CV-22310-MD concerning claims for alleged violations of Civil Rights related to same; and
WHEREAS, the City Attorney's Office has investigated these claims and the lawsuit
pursuant to Sections 18-221 through 18-232 of the City Code, and recommends that said claims
and lawsuit be settled for the total aggregate sum of $45,000.00 ($22,500.00 per plaintiff),
excluding claims for attorneys' fees and costs;
